LIFETIME GREENLIGHTS NEW DOCUMENTARY SERIES AND FEATURE MOVIE FROM KREATIV INC. TELLING THE STORIES OF WOMEN WHO HAVE FALLEN UNDER THE TOXIC SPELL OF R&B SINGER R. KELLY

Investigative Doc Series Executive Produced by dream hampton

Movie Executive Produced by Golden Globe Nominee and Emmy Winner Ilene Kahn

LOS ANGELES, CA (May 7, 2018) - As the world has increasingly become more intolerant of predatory behavior, Lifetime re-launches its Emmy Award-winning public affairs campaign, STOP VIOLENCE AGAINST WOMEN, with key programs to bring awareness of abusive behaviors that need to be put to an end. Partnering with advocacy groups and influential thought leaders, Lifetime will provide a platform to give women a voice where they have previously been unheard. Under the initiative, the first of these projects seeks to shed a light on controversial R&B star R. Kelly, whose history of alleged abuse of underage African American girls has until recently, been largely ignored by mainstream media. Now with the Women of Color of the #TimesUp Movement joining in on the online campaign to #MuteRKelly as a call to action to corporations to cut ties with the musician, brave women are finally coming out to share their stories. In a ground-breaking, bombshell documentary series and untitled feature movie, women are emerging from the shadows and uniting their voices to share their stories. Cultural critic, filmmaker and passionate activist dream hampton executive produces the series. Golden Globe nominee and Emmy Award winner Ilene Kahn Power (Gia, Who Killed Clark Rockefeller) serves as an executive producer on the movie.

"What we've seen - in the last year in particular - is the tremendous power of women's voices when given the opportunity to share their truth," said Brie Miranda Bryant, SVP, Unscripted Development and Programming, Lifetime. "But there are important stories still untold, stories of bravery, resilience and defiance that demand to be heard. This is one of those stories."

"Lifetime has always been an incredible platform not only for storytelling, but also a catalyst to inspire action and change," said Tanya Lopez, EVP Movies, Limited Series & Original Movie Acquisitions, Lifetime. "Now more than ever, we have the responsibility to make sure women are heard and supported."

"We've been working for over a year to bring forth the stories of these women," said Joel Karsberg, Executive Producer and CEO of Kreativ Inc. "We are proud to team with Lifetime to shed light on these stories as well as an industry that has looked the other way for so many years."

"Some very brave black women have trusted us with their stories, their truth and their trauma," said documentary series executive producer dream hampton. "They are survivors and I'm honored to share their stories with the world."

The documentary series is a captivating investigation into the controversial superstar, R. Kelly. Celebrated as one of the greatest R&B singers of all time, his genre defining career and playboy lifestyle has been riddled with rumors of abuse, predatory behavior, and pedophilia. Despite damning evidence and multiple witnesses, to date, none of these accusations have seemingly affected him. For the first time ever, survivors and people from R. Kelly's inner circle, are coming forward with new allegations about his sexual, mental, and physical abuse. They are now finally ready to share their full story and shed light on the secret life the public has never seen. The movie will lift the veil on the secretive inner world of R. Kelly, bringing to light the shocking allegations of abuse and twisted mind games.

The untitled documentary series and movie are executive produced by Joel Karsberg and Jesse Daniels of Kreativ Inc., which, as part of their production deal, is backed exclusively by Bunim/Murray Productions (BMP). dream hampton is an executive producer on the documentary series, along with Brie Miranda Bryant from Lifetime. Ilene Kahn Power serves as an executive producer on the movie and Barbara Marshall is the writer of the script.

In 2002, Lifetime launched the STOP VIOLENCE AGAINST WOMEN Public Affairs Campaign, bringing together leading advocacy organizations, women directly affected by violence and political leaders for a Special Congressional Women's Caucus Briefing in Washington DC, and placed a national spotlight on ending violence with on-air, online and in the halls of power, the vast problems of domestic violence and sexual assault. Now, 16 years later, Lifetime will once again bring the issue to the forefront as time's up on predatory behavior and provide women a platform to share their stories, especially for women of color. Lifetime is partnering with organizations to spread awareness, empower women, provide healing tools and support for women in need of assistance. The initiative will also include educational resources and outreach to young women in high schools and colleges nationwide so young women have tools to discuss and address the ways these issues affect their lives.

For more than 30 years, Lifetime has led one of the longest standing and most comprehensive public affairs efforts of any cable network in the United States, educating and empowering hundreds of millions of people each year. In addressing critical social issues affecting the lives of women and girls, Lifetime develops, creates and launches multi-year advocacy campaigns that involve public service announcements, legislative advocacy and partnerships with hundreds of non-profit organizations, women leaders, public officials and key members of the media to reach women on-air, online and in communities across the country. ABOUT KREATIV INC.

Kreativ Inc. is an innovative content production company specializing in bridging the international and U.S. markets. The company was founded by Joel Karsberg in 2017. Joel had formerly been the CEO of Zodiak USA. Kreativ Inc. was formed in partnership with Banijay's award-wining Bunim/Murray Productions in the United States. Kreativ Inc.'s series include The Selection on History and Undressed on MTV.
